This time, we’re shining a spotlight on an enchanting initiative in Porto Velho called "Cine Escola." This project, launched by the municipal education department, brought the magic of cinema to 200 children on Student’s Day, many of whom experienced a movie theater for the first time at Cine Veneza. Highlighted by the heartfelt story of 9-year-old Brenda Emanuelle, who fulfilled her dream of going to the movies, this initiative is more than just entertainment—it’s about creating unforgettable experiences and enriching education.
Mayor Léo Moraes and Secretary of Education Leonardo Leocádio emphasized the project’s mission to democratize cultural access. Beyond watching films tied to their curriculum, students enjoy transportation, snacks, and post-movie pedagogical activities like discussions and artistic creations. With a goal to reach 2,000 students across 12 schools by the end of the next school year, Cine Escola is planting seeds of creativity and imagination, potentially inspiring future filmmakers and artists.
